Dramatic expansions for Baja California Sur
Sunday, 11 Oct, 2005
0
La Paz, Mexico is experienced a rash of new development activity, including:
- A new beachfront resort community, Marina Costa Baja, which opened last month with 250 slips, restaurants and luxury villas.
- A new 120-room Fiesta Inn also opened recently.
- Paradise of the Sea, a resort on the El Megote Peninsula, is completing an 18-hole golf course.
- The Hotel La Concha, the only inn actually on the beach, is renovating its 100 guest rooms and 4,000 square foot conference center.
La Paz is generally regarded as the capital of Baja California.
Famed explorer Jacques Costeau termed the water paradise “the world’s aquarium.”
